How to Overcome Public Speaking Fear

I'm going to show you how to overcome public speaking fear. Surprisingly, statistics show that people fear public speaking more than death. I find that hard to believe because people rarely ever think of "death" all the time, so naturally speaking in front of a large group of people would scare you. There is absolutely no reason to have a fear, I hope to show you how to get past it.


People Don't See Nervous: When you're walking out onto the stage toward the podium, no one knows you're nervous. Your stomach could be in knots and you feel like you're going to be sick, but you really aren't showing nervous behavior. I think the idea of nervous thought, especially with public speaking, is that people may notice you're nervous and this makes you even more nervous. There are only a few sutle cues that show a person is nervous and they're so small, that the ordinary person wouldn't put more than 1 second into them. Don't worry so much. People don't see that extreme nervous beast inside you.


Be Prepared: This is just one important thing that can get you through this. Naturally, this is how to overcome public speaking fear, because you force yourself to be prepared to give a good speech. You know what you're going to say. You know how you're going to say it. You know the material. That doesn't guarantee that you won't bumble on some words, but you'll do fine and it'll really take the edge of knowing you're prepared.


The Impossible Scenarios are Impossible: You're going to have the most far fetched things going through your head when you're nervous before a speech. You have to accept the fact that most of these are impossible. You could have situations running through your head of booing, you might even feel like you'll get sick on stage. All these are scary thoughts, but none are going to happen. Everyone feels these, but none of these will really happen and you need to accept that.
